When certain driving situations occur, a special certificate known as an SR22 may be required. This certificate is not an insurance policy itself, but rather proof that you carry the minimum liability car insurance required by your state. It is filed by your insurance company with the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) or equivalent state agency. This document confirms that you meet financial responsibility laws.
An SR22 is a form that insurance companies file to show that a driver has liability coverage. This form is often needed after serious traffic violations, such as driving under the influence (DUI), driving without insurance, or having too many points on your driving record. The SR22 ensures that if you are involved in an accident, there will be insurance to cover potential damages or injuries. It is a commitment from the insurance provider to inform the state if your policy lapses or is canceled.
The requirement for `sr22 insurance` is typically imposed by state courts or the DMV. This happens when a driver is considered high-risk. The purpose is to protect other drivers on the road by making sure that those with a history of driving infractions are properly insured. The period for which an SR22 is required can vary, often lasting for several years. It is important to maintain continuous coverage during this time.

The process of getting an SR22 involves specific paperwork. `sr22 filing services` are provided by your insurance company. Once you purchase a policy that includes SR22 coverage, your insurer will electronically submit the SR22 form to the state on your behalf. This ensures that the state receives the necessary proof of insurance directly from the company. It is important to confirm that the filing has been completed successfully.
